Viktor Gísli Hallgrímsson and Janus Daði Smárason celebrated after Barcelona won the Iberian handball championship.

Barcelona defeated Sporting 39-34 in an all-Icelandic matchup. Icelandic player Orri Freyr Þorkelsson plays for Sporting.

The competition was held for the fifth time over the weekend, and Barcelona has won every edition.
